Business Context and Reporting Period
Company: Tanger Factory Outlet Centers, Inc.
Filing Type: Form 10-Q (Unaudited)
Reporting Period: Three months ended March 31, 1998
Business Overview: The Company operates factory outlet centers, growing primarily through acquisitions and expansions. As of March 31, 1998, the portfolio included 30 centers across 22 states with approximately 4.7 million square feet of gross leasable area (GLA) open, maintaining a 97% occupancy rate.

Material Changes vs. Prior Period
- Revenue Growth: Total revenues increased 19% to $22.8 million, driven by an 18% increase in base rentals due to a 19% increase in weighted average GLA from acquisitions and expansions.
- Acquisitions and Dispositions: Acquired Dalton Factory Stores (GA) for $17 million. Sold a single-tenant property in Manchester, VT, and two outparcels, recognizing a $994,000 gain on sale of real estate.
- Development Activity: Placed 297,000 square feet of expansion space into service, reducing "Developments under Construction" from $26.8 million to $501,000.
- Debt Restructuring: Terminated a $50 million secured line of credit and increased unsecured borrowing capacity by $25 million. This resulted in an extraordinary loss of $332,000 due to the write-off of unamortized deferred financing costs.
- Dividends: Quarterly dividends per common share increased to $0.55 from $0.52 in the prior year.
Outlook, Risks, and Management Commentary
- Capital Resources: Management believes adequate cash is available to fund operations and dividends. The Company has an active shelf registration for up to $100 million in equity and $100 million in debt. Unsecured borrowing capacity stands at $100 million with $70.3 million available.
- Future Plans: Pre-leasing is underway for sites in Concord, NC, and Romulus, MI. The Company is evaluating additional acquisitions and expansions for 1998 and beyond.
- Dividend Declaration: On April 9, 1998, the Board declared a $0.60 cash dividend per common share (a 9% increase), payable May 15, 1998.
- Risks: Risks include the inability to finance planned activities, retail industry volatility, inflation, interest rate increases, and tenant lease renewals. Approximately 306,000 square feet of space is up for renewal in 1998.
- Year 2000 Compliance: Most systems are compliant or will be with normal upgrades; costs are expected to be insignificant.
- Contingencies: No material environmental liabilities or legal proceedings are currently recorded or threatened.
